    • Obstruction detector apparatus operatively coupled to an automatic electric door operator compares the time span of transmission and receipt of reflected echoes of ultrasonic energy within a door passageway obstruction zone with predetermined time spans in order to prevent door closure under conditions indicating passageway obstruction or system malfunction. Signal generators provide timing signals respectively representative of the anticipated time span of reflected echoes from locations in front of, and beyond, the door jamb opposite the ultrasonic transmitter and receiver transducers for comparison by a relay controller with the time of generation of a signal representing a reflected echo at the transducer receiver, the relay controller appropriately actuating a door operator relay in response to such comparison. Various network portions provide pulse generation to the transmitter, an initial blanking period during which reflected echoes are disregarded, and programmed gain control for electronically shaping an obstruction detection zone to a proximate area of specific interest.

    • A system for altering the size of an image by a desired magnification after optical scanning thereof provides a plurality of output scan values differing in number from the number of sampled scan signals produced during the optical scanning. The output scan values are representative of the density of the image at pixel locations spaced across the image in dependence upon a selected magnification value. The system includes scanning means for providing the sample scan signals and converter means for converting the sampled scan signals to a corresponding sequence of digital scan values. A control circuit is responsive to a selected magnification value for providing a plurality of interpolation control values in synchronism with the sequence of digital scan values. The interpolation control values indicate the spatial relationship of output scan values with respect to pairs of successive digital scan values. An interpolation circuit is responsive to the sequence of digital scan values and to the interpolation control values and interpolates between pairs of the digital scan values to provide the output scan values.

    • A system for altering the size of an image by a desired magnification after optical scanning thereof provides a plurality of output scan values differing in number from the number of sampled scan signals produced during the optical scanning. The output scan values are representative of the density of the image at pixel locations spaced in rows and columns across the image, with the spacing of the pixel locations being dependent upon a selected magnification value. The system includes scanning means for providing a series of sequences of sampled scan signals, and converter means for converting the sequences of sampled scan signals to corresponding sequences of digital scan values. A control circuit is responsive to a selected magnification value for providing a plurality of interpolation control values in synchronism with the successive sequences of digital scan values. The interpolation control values indicate the spatial relationship of output scan values with respect to pairs of sequences of digital scan values. An interpolation circuit is responsive to the pairs of sequences of digital scan values and to the interpolation control values and interpolates between pairs of sequences of the digital scan values to provide the output scan values.

    • In optical character recognition systems scanning may be accomplished by a multi element scanning matrix, in which each element detects a portion of the reading field and an output voltage is generated for each element depending upon whether the element is looking at the dark character or a portion of the background which usually is of a lighter shade. The instantaneous output of each element is digitized with a value dependent upon the amount of light detected by the cell and may have a value from 0 to fifteen. This digitized quantized information is then used to make a black/white decision for each cell, for example, if the information is background or is representative of a character being read. Improper referencing of the background due to reflective variation caused by multi colored backgrounds or different paper textures may cause an incorrect reading and make a black/white decision which is in error. This invention describes a technique for determining an improper reference background and subsequently altering the parameters to restore satisfactory performance.
